Class RestResponseTrace.RestResponseTraceBuilder
java.lang.Object
ch.admin.bag.covidcertificate.rest.tracing.RestResponseTrace.RestResponseTraceBuilder
- Enclosing class:
- RestResponseTrace
-
Method Summary
Modifier and TypeMethodDescriptionattributes(Map<String, String> attributes) build()elapsedMs(long elapsedMs) remoteAddr(String remoteAddr) requestHeaders(Map<String, List<String>> requestHeaders) requestUri(String requestUri) requestUriPattern(String requestUriPattern) responseHeaders(Map<String, List<String>> responseHeaders) statusCode(Integer statusCode) toString()
-
Method Details
-
method
- Returns:
this.
-
requestUri
- Returns:
this.
-
requestUriPattern
- Returns:
this.
-
statusCode
- Returns:
this.
-
caller
- Returns:
this.
-
user
- Returns:
this.
-
elapsedMs
- Returns:
this.
-
remoteAddr
- Returns:
this.
-
requestHeaders
public RestResponseTrace.RestResponseTraceBuilder requestHeaders(Map<String, List<String>> requestHeaders) - Returns:
this.
-
responseHeaders
public RestResponseTrace.RestResponseTraceBuilder responseHeaders(Map<String, List<String>> responseHeaders) - Returns:
this.
-
attributes
- Returns:
this.
-
build
-
toString
-